What was the objective?

The public debate is one of the most important elements of a healthy democracy. But teachers across Europe find it challenging to incorporate civic education in class. In particular, they indicate it can be difficult to create a safe environment for discussions on societal themes with diverging student perspectives.

That is why, in a cooperation with multiple partners and funded by the European Commission, we developed MixUp, a new platform for dialogue between European students on important topics. MixUp is an adaption of Civinc’s chat-application designed for use amongst vocational students from various European countries. We organize 4 or 5 MixUp sessions each year around a relevant theme & date (such as intl Education day or intl Peace day). Each session many thousands of chat conversations take place between students in different countries. A proper MixUp!

It’s the reason why MixUp has won the European Innovative Teaching Award 2025.
